Top 3 Reasons to Replace Your Cracked Phone Screen

A cracked cell phone glass can be frustrating and inconvenient, but many people need help getting it fixed or replaced. A cracked phone screen is not just a cosmetic issue, it can also negatively impact your device's functionality and even pose risks to your safety. While some people may consider living with a cracked cell phone glass, there are compelling reasons why replacing it should be your top priority.


In this article, let’s explore the top reasons to quickly replace your cracked phone screen from a well-known repair shop.
  • Restores Functionality and Usability
A cracked screen can hamper your ability to use your phone effectively. It may lead to unresponsive touch functionality which makes it frustrating for people to navigate through apps or perform everyday tasks. So, by replacing the cracked screen, you can restore the full functionality of your phone and ensure proper functioning and smooth operation.
  • Prevents Further Damage
A small crack on the glass can expand over time due to pressure or accidental drops and leads to more severe damage to the screen. By replacing the cracked screen quickly, it can help you to prevent the crack from spreading, potentially saving you from costly repairs or having to replace the entire device.
  • Increase Aesthetics and Resale Value
A flawless phone screen enhances the visual appeal of your device and offers a more enjoyable user experience. On the other hand, a cracked screen can be distracting and decrease the overall aesthetics. Furthermore, if you plan to sell your phone in the future, replacing the cracked screen significantly increases its resale value thus making it a worthwhile investment in the long run.
